Output 31290f058695fb077e1704a3897e59adbaf9092510795775431c1049812c0991:0

value
25000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8ac79f2174af9be6af8dca2bb190888e7f3d6438 OP_EQUALVERIFY OP_CHECKSIG
address
1DeoPRe5z1THjpXbQJ1C1bS6AQnNCTRLQp
transaction
31290f058695fb077e1704a3897e59adbaf9092510795775431c1049812c0991
spent
true